This book will explain what madness is to show that it can be understood in psychological terms & that by studying it we can learn important insights about the normal mind. The book will argue that traditional approaches to madness must be abandoned in favour of a new approach which is more consistent with what we now know about the human mind. Over the last century or so it has become so commonplace to regard madness simply as a medical condition that it has become difficult to think of it in any other way. Bentall argues instead that delusions hallucinations & other unusual behaviours are best understood psychologically & that such experiences for the most part represent exaggerations of mental foibles to which we are all prone. ...

A brilliant & moving debut novel about one woman's struggle to preserve an artistic heritage from the horrors & destruction of World War II & the ensuing lifelong memories from this extraordinary experience. In this extraordinary first novel by Debra Dean the siege of Leningrad by German troops in World War II is echoed by the destructive siege against the mind & memory of an elderly Russian woman. Marina the woman in question was a guide at Leningrad's famous Hermitage Museum. In the late autumn of 1941 as the Luftwaffe roared over & around Leningrad she & her colleagues were set the task of taking the thousands of priceless paintings sculptures & objets d'art out of the grand galleries of the former Tsarist Palace & storing them safely against the German bombardment & seemingly inevitable invasion. The German assault threatened to destroy a large part of Europe's artistic history: if Leningrad fell to the Germans everything that was not destroyed would be looted & given to the Nazis. Marina whose own parents had disappeared during Stalin's persecution of intellectuals in the 1930s clings to her hope of becoming an art historian through her job at the Hermitage. The novel shifts between Marina's experiences at the Hermitage during the siege of Leningrad & her current existence as a very old lady in America whose mind has begun to fray. Debra Dean depicts with subtle skill how Marina's mind already ravaged by disease picks up some incident object or person at the wedding she's been brought to & flips back to the dreadful year-&-a-half in Leningrad which has informed her life ever since. ...
